1. Aquarium Heater Wattage: Keeping the Temperature Stable
Keeping a stable water temperature level is crucial, specifically for tropical fish and sensitive invertebrates. Heater wattage is mostly determined by two aspects: the volume of the water and the distinction in between room temperature and the preferred aquarium temperature (₤ Delta T ₤).
As a basic rule of thumb, aquarists require about 3 to 5 watts of heating power per gallon of water. Nevertheless, ambient room temperature plays a massive function. A tank kept in a chilly basement requires a much higher wattage than a similar tank kept in a climate-controlled living-room.
Requirement Heater Wattage GuidelinesAquarium Size (Gallons)Mild Climate (ΔT ~ 5 ° F-- 10 ° F)Cool Climate (ΔT ~ 15 ° F-- 20 ° F)5-- 10Gallons25W-- 50W50W-- 75W20-- 29 Gallons100W150W40-- 55 Gallons150W-- 200W250W-- 300W75-- 90 Gallons300W400W (or double 200W)125+ GallonsDouble 300WDual 500W
Pro Tip for Large Tanks: Instead of depending on a single huge heating unit, lots of skilled hobbyists utilize two smaller heating systems positioned on opposite sides of the tank. This supplies even heat distribution and acts as a redundancy safeguard: if one heating unit fails in the "off" position, the 2nd prevents a catastrophic temperature level drop.
2. Aquarium Lighting Wattage: Illuminating the Ecosystem
Lighting requirements vary extremely depending on the kind of aquarium being preserved. A basic neighborhood fish tank needs very little light, whereas a "high-tech" planted tank with requiring carpet plants needs extreme, specific lighting.
Historically, lighting was computed utilizing the dated "watts-per-gallon" (WPG) rule for fluorescent bulbs. Today, with the dominance of energy-efficient LED lighting, lumens, PAR (Photosynthetically Active Radiation), and Kelvin scores are far better metrics. However, wattage still determines energy intake and relative output.
Lighting Categories by Tank Type
- Fish-Only/ Low-Light Tanks (0.5 to 1 Watt per Gallon Fish Tank Calculator):
- Requires very little energy.
- Focuses purely on aesthetic gratitude of the fish.
- Prone to decrease algae growth.
- Moderate Planted/ Community Tanks (1 to 2 Watts per Gallon/ Moderate LEDs):
- Supports hardy plants like Java Fern, Anubias, and Cryptocorynes.
- Needs a balanced photoperiod (6-- 8 hours daily).
- State-of-the-art Planted/ Reef Tanks (2+ Watts per Gallon/ High-Output LEDs):
- Supports demanding carpets plants, hard corals, and anemones.
- Typically requires supplemental ₤ text CO _ 2 ₤ injection and specialized nutrient dosing.
3. Filtering and Water Movement Wattage
Filters, powerheads, and air pumps are the lungs and kidneys of the Aquarium Stocking Calculator. They run 24 hours a day, 7 days a week.
When determining purification wattage, the primary focus is typically on GPH (Gallons Per Hour) turnover rates rather than raw electrical power:
- Freshwater Community Tanks: The filter should turn over the total water volume 4 to 6 times per hour.
- Reef and Heavy-Bio-Load Tanks: The turnover rate must be 10 to 20 times per hour, often achieved through a combination of sump pumps, canister filters, and wavemakers.
Luckily, modern-day DC (Direct Current) pumps and energy-efficient a/c motors mean that high GPH can be attained with remarkably low wattage (frequently in between 5W and 40W depending on tank size).
How to Calculate Total Aquarium Power Consumption
To discover out precisely just how much running an aquarium expenses, enthusiasts can use a basic power computation formula. This is important for budgeting and preventing overloaded electrical circuits.
₤ ₤ text Overall Daily Watt-Hours = text Amount of all gadget wattages times text Hours run per day ₤ ₤
Step-by-Step Calculation Example for a 55-Gallon Community Tank
- Filter (Canister): 15 Watts ₤ times ₤ 24 hours = 360 Wh
- LED Light: 40 Watts ₤ times ₤ 8 hours = 320 Wh
- Heating Unit (200W): 200 Watts ₤ times ₤ approximately 8 hours of active heating per day = 1,600 Wh
- Air Pump: 5 Watts ₤ times ₤ 24 hours = 120 Wh
- Overall Daily Energy: ₤ 360 + 320 + 1,600 + 120 = 2,400 text Watt-hours (2.4 kWh daily) ₤
- Monthly Energy Consumption: ₤ 2.4 text kWh times 30 text days = 72 text kWh ₤
To find the monetary expense, multiply the regular monthly kWh by the regional utility rate (e.g., if electricity costs ₤ 0.15 per kWh, the tank costs about ₤ 10.80 monthly to run).
Elements That Influence Your Calculations
When using an online aquarium wattage calculator or doing the mathematics manually, keep in mind to represent these external variables:
- Ambient Room Temperature: A tank in a drafty room requires the heating unit to work overtime, drastically increasing real power intake compared to a tank in a warm room.
- Device Duty Cycles: Heaters do not run continuously; they cycle on and off to maintain temperature level. Lighting is strictly controlled by timers. Only pumps and filters run constantly.
- Cover and Insulation: An uncovered aquarium loses huge quantities of heat through evaporation. Using a tight-fitting glass or acrylic lid lowers heating system workload considerably.
Finest Practices for Energy Efficiency in Aquariums
While keeping marine family pets healthy is the primary objective, nobody wants an unnecessarily high electrical bill. Carry out these strategies to optimize energy use:
- Invest in Quality Equipment: Modern variable-speed DC pumps and high-efficiency LED components take in a fraction of the electricity used by older magnetic-drive pumps and metal halide or T5 fluorescent lights.
- Use Programmable Timers: Ensure lights are never ever left on longer than needed (usually 6 to 10 hours max), which also avoids unattractive algae break outs.
- Keep the Tank Away from Drafts: Avoid putting aquariums near breezy windows, exterior doors, or directly under air conditioning vents, as this forces heaters to take in excess power.
- Preserve Your Equipment: Clean filter impellers and descale heaters regularly. Debris accumulation produces friction, forcing motors to work harder and draw more wattage.
